Real-Time KPI Monitoring Automation for Non-Profits
Boost efficiency and impact with our automation system for real-time KPI monitoring. Streamline data collection, analysis, and decision-making in non-profit operations.
Streamlining Efficiency and Effectiveness in Non-Profit Organizations
In today’s fast-paced world, non-profit organizations face increasing pressure to optimize their operations and achieve tangible results. Amidst the demands of managing limited resources, non-profits must strike a delicate balance between fulfilling their mission and meeting operational demands.
Automation systems can play a pivotal role in helping non-profits streamline their processes, enhance efficiency, and drive meaningful change. By leveraging real-time Key Performance Indicator (KPI) monitoring, organizations can make data-driven decisions, identify areas for improvement, and allocate resources more effectively.
Some key benefits of implementing an automation system with real-time KPI monitoring include:
- Improved data accuracy: Automated systems reduce the likelihood of human error and ensure that data is collected consistently across different departments.
- Enhanced transparency: Real-time KPI monitoring provides stakeholders with a clear understanding of organizational performance, enabling informed decision-making.
- Increased productivity: By automating routine tasks and providing actionable insights, automation systems can free up staff to focus on high-value activities.
Challenges of Implementing Real-Time KPI Monitoring in Non-Profits
Implementing an automation system for real-time KPI monitoring in non-profits poses several challenges:
- Lack of technical expertise: Many non-profit organizations may not have the necessary technical expertise to design, implement, and maintain an automation system.
- Limited budget: Non-profits often have limited budgets, which can make it difficult to invest in new technology and infrastructure.
- Data quality issues: Non-profits often rely on manual data collection methods, which can lead to inaccurate or incomplete data, making it challenging to ensure the accuracy of KPI monitoring.
- Integration with existing systems: Automation systems may need to integrate with existing systems, such as donor management software, CRM systems, and other legacy systems, which can be time-consuming and costly.
- Security and compliance: Non-profits must ensure that their automation system meets security and compliance requirements, such as GDPR and HIPAA, which can add complexity to the implementation process.
These challenges highlight the importance of carefully planning and executing an automation system for real-time KPI monitoring in non-profits.
Solution
An automation system for real-time KPI monitoring in non-profits can be designed using a combination of the following components:
1. Data Collection and Integration
- Utilize APIs to collect data from various sources, such as:
- Donor management software
- Event registration platforms
- Financial management tools
- Social media analytics
- Integrate data into a centralized database using ETL (Extract, Transform, Load) tools or web scraping techniques.
2. Real-time Monitoring and Alerting
- Implement a real-time monitoring dashboard using:
- Visualization tools like Tableau, Power BI, or D3.js
- Notification services like Slack, Discord, or email notifications
- Set up alert thresholds to notify administrators of KPI deviations, such as:
- Low donor engagement
- High event cancellations
- Excessive financial mismanagement
3. Automated Reporting and Insights
- Develop a reporting module using data visualization tools or business intelligence platforms
- Create customizable dashboards for various stakeholders, including:
- Executive summary of key KPIs
- In-depth analysis of specific metrics (e.g., donor retention rates)
- Heat maps and scatter plots to visualize trends and patterns
4. Machine Learning-Powered Predictive Analytics
- Integrate machine learning algorithms into the system using frameworks like scikit-learn or TensorFlow
- Train models on historical data to predict future KPI outcomes, such as:
- Donor churn probability
- Event attendance projections
- Financial forecast accuracy
Automating Real-Time KPI Monitoring for Non-Profits
Use Cases
A well-designed automation system can transform the way non-profit organizations monitor and manage their key performance indicators (KPIs). Here are some use cases that demonstrate the benefits of automated real-time KPI monitoring:
- Donor Engagement Tracking: Automate the process of tracking donor activity, such as donations made, volunteer hours logged, and social media engagement. This allows non-profits to quickly identify areas where they can improve their outreach efforts.
- Fundraising Campaign Optimization: Use automation to monitor fundraising campaigns in real-time, identifying top-performing donors, volunteers, and events. This enables non-profits to make data-driven decisions to optimize their fundraising strategies.
- Grant Reporting and Compliance: Automate the process of tracking grant reports and ensuring compliance with reporting requirements. This reduces the risk of delays or penalties and allows non-profits to focus on achieving their goals.
- Volunteer Management: Use automation to track volunteer hours, availability, and skills. This enables non-profits to optimize their volunteer programs and ensure that they have the right talent in place to achieve their mission.
- Event Planning and Management: Automate the process of planning, promoting, and executing events, such as charity runs or auctions. This allows non-profits to focus on fundraising and outreach while minimizing administrative tasks.
- Social Media Monitoring: Use automation to track social media engagement, sentiment analysis, and influencer identification. This enables non-profits to build a strong online presence and engage with their audience in real-time.
By automating these use cases, non-profit organizations can free up staff time to focus on high-impact activities, make data-driven decisions, and ultimately achieve their mission more effectively.
Frequently Asked Questions
General Questions
- What is an automation system for real-time KPI monitoring?
An automation system for real-time KPI monitoring is a software solution that uses advanced technologies like machine learning and data analytics to track and analyze key performance indicators (KPIs) for non-profit organizations in real-time. - Why do non-profits need automation systems for KPI monitoring?
Non-profits face unique challenges, such as limited resources and complex operational structures. An automation system helps them streamline data collection and analysis, make informed decisions faster, and optimize their operations for better impact.
Technical Questions
- What are the technical requirements for implementing an automation system for real-time KPI monitoring?
A reliable automation system requires a robust infrastructure, including:- Fast and secure internet connectivity
- A cloud-based data storage solution (e.g., AWS S3 or Google Cloud Storage)
- A scalable computing platform (e.g., Amazon Web Services or Microsoft Azure)
- Integration with existing systems (e.g., CRM, ERP, or donor management software)
Implementation and Integration Questions
- How do I integrate my automation system with our existing systems?
To integrate your automation system with existing systems, you can use APIs (Application Programming Interfaces) to connect them. For example:- Use an API to import data from a CRM into the KPI monitoring dashboard
- Set up webhooks to trigger notifications when specific events occur
- What kind of support does the automation system provide?
The automation system typically provides:- 24/7 customer support via email, phone, or live chat
- Regular software updates and security patches
- Training and onboarding assistance for users
Cost and ROI Questions
- How much does an automation system for real-time KPI monitoring cost?
The cost of an automation system varies depending on the complexity of your non-profit’s operations and the scope of the implementation. A rough estimate is:- Basic plan: $X per month (e.g., 10 users, limited data storage)
- Advanced plan: $Y per month (e.g., 50 users, unlimited data storage)
- How can I measure the ROI of an automation system for my non-profit?
To measure the ROI of an automation system, track metrics like:- Time savings achieved through automated data collection and analysis
- Increased donations or revenue generated due to data-driven insights
- Improved operational efficiency and reduced costs
Conclusion
Implementing an automation system for real-time KPI monitoring can be a game-changer for non-profit organizations. By automating the process of tracking and analyzing key performance indicators, non-profits can make data-driven decisions faster and more efficiently.
Here are some potential benefits of implementing such a system:
- Improved decision-making: With real-time access to KPI data, non-profit leaders can make informed decisions about resource allocation, program optimization, and strategic planning.
- Enhanced transparency: Automation systems provide a clear picture of an organization’s performance, enabling stakeholders to track progress and hold leadership accountable.
- Increased efficiency: By automating routine tasks, organizations can free up staff to focus on high-value activities that drive meaningful change.
- Better resource allocation: With accurate and timely data, non-profits can allocate resources more effectively, maximizing their impact and efficiency.
To get started with implementing an automation system for real-time KPI monitoring in your non-profit organization, consider the following next steps:
- Identify key performance indicators: Determine which metrics are most critical to your organization’s success.
- Choose a data analytics platform: Select a platform that can handle large datasets and provide real-time insights.
- Integrate with existing systems: Connect your chosen platform to your existing software and databases.
- Develop a data-driven strategy: Use the insights provided by your automation system to inform strategic planning and decision-making.
By taking these steps, non-profit organizations can unlock the full potential of their automation systems and drive meaningful change in their communities.